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Kirkdale to Dingle Road start from as little as £30.20

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Kirkdale to Dingle Road are available for £98.80 one way

Station Facilities

At Kirkdale station, travelers will find a host of facilities designed for ease and accessibility. While there are no ticket machines available, the ticket office is open from early morning until late night, ensuring ample opportunity to purchase or collect tickets. Although smartcard validators are present, the station does not boast accessible ticket machines. For those preparing for a journey, staff assistance is readily available throughout the week, and help points ensure information is always within reach. It’s worth noting the station promises step-free access, making platform navigation straightforward. This inclusion of lifts to all platforms ranks Kirkdale as a Category A station in terms of accessibility.

Features and Facilities at Dingle Road

At first glance, Dingle Road station might seem understated, but it houses essential features to aid your travel needs. Despite the absence of a ticket office, there are ticket machines available to collect tickets bought online, providing a seamless transaction experience. These machines are accommodating for all, with accessibility features ensuring that everyone can access train services. It's important to note that the machine only accepts card payments, so plan accordingly.

The station is equipped with helpful facilities such as induction loops and customer help points, ensuring that passengers can get the assistance they need. While it lacks amenities like public Wi-Fi, on-site refreshment facilities, and accessible bathrooms, the station offers comfortable seating areas, and CCTV is installed for safety and assurance.

Getting Around: Transport Links and Accessibility

Travelers will appreciate the rail replacement services, with the bus stop conveniently located on Windsor Road. Although Dingle Road station does not offer direct car hire or taxi stands, its location is well integrated into local transport networks. Those requiring step-free access can rest easy knowing that ramps with shallow gradients are available, rated as Category B1 access, making it more accommodating for wheelchair users and those with heavy luggage.
